Nowadays, many women fear any label that contains the word "menopause", because it is often presented as a disease or a condition associated with old age. Even though women are living longer than ever before, the age of natural menopause hasn't changed much over the past few centuries. It is still 51.4 years. The fastest-growing age group in America today is the 100-plus-year-olds and it becomes clear that menopause is merely the next phase in a long life, complete with its benefits and its challenges. Related Article Tags: , , Commonly associated with the advancing of age, menopause is often referred to as 'the change of life.' During it's occurrence, the ovaries stop producing estrogen and the reproductive system begins to gradually shut down. As the body attempts to adjust to the changing levels of hormone during menopause, a variety of symptoms may occur. Among them, depression, anxiety, hot flashes, irritability, changes in moods, the inability to concentrate, etc. As the stage of menopause approaches, more than 75 per cent of females will have an occurrence in hot flashes. Hot flashes will likely keep occurring for a five year period., and as you will notice hot flashes do not occur in a certain time of day or night. Often it will keep you up at night which can interrupt nightly sleeping patterns. According to the National Sleep Foundation, nearly 61 per cent of females going through menopause have problems with hot flashes and sleep.
